Solvay Bank Welcomes Brandon Schultzkie as Senior Financial Analyst

(Syracuse, N.Y.) — Solvay Bank, the oldest community bank established in Onondaga County, has announced that Brandon Schultzkie has joined its finance team as senior financial analyst.

Schultzkie brings several years of experience in the financial sector. He began his professional career at Brown & Brown Insurance as a financial internal auditor and later advanced to accounting leader. His background in financial analysis and accounting makes him a valuable addition to Solvay Bank’s finance team.

He is a 2017 graduate of SUNY Oswego, where he earned a degree in accounting.

Founded in 1917, Solvay Bank is the oldest community bank in Onondaga County. The bank operates nine branch locations in Solvay, Baldwinsville, Camillus, Cicero, DeWitt, Liverpool, North Syracuse, Westvale, and downtown Syracuse in the State Tower Building, and maintains a commercial lending presence in the Mohawk Valley. Solvay Bank’s Insurance Agency, Inc. is a full-service general insurance agency.
